In a remarkable leap forward, Uganda has solidified its position as a burgeoning hub for international meetings, incentives, conferences, and exhibitions (MICE) tourism, climbing to 6th place in Africa according to the 2024 International Congress and Convention Association (ICCA) rankings. This ascent from its previous 7th position underscores Uganda’s growing appeal as a premier destination […]

In a significant move for sustainable conservation, the Uganda Wildlife Authority (UWA) disbursed UGX 2.17 billion (approximately $580,000 USD) to communities neighboring the Bwindi-Mgahinga Conservation Area on June 19th, 2025. The funds, generated from gorilla tourism revenue, are earmarked to support schools, health centers, water access, and local livelihoods in the districts of Kanungu, Kisoro, […]
